The objective of the authors is to report the case of a tarsal fibroma, a tumoration on the superotemporal side of the right orbit with slow growth over the years. Analysis of the anatomical specimen obtained from the tarsal region showed a well-defined lesion, consisting of deposition of dense collagen fibers, with fusiform cells without atypia, with coating conjunctival cells, featuring fibroma of the tarsal plate.
